Conspiracy theories have been a part of human history for centuries. They are beliefs or explanations that suggest that events or situations are the result of a secret, typically sinister, plot by a group of people or companies. These theories typically include powerful entities such as governments, secret societies, or corporations. Regardless of being widely unmasked, conspiracy theories continue to persist and acquire traction amongst specific groups of people.
There are a number of reasons conspiracy theories continue. To start with, they offer a sense of control and understanding in a disorderly world. Believing in a conspiracy theory can give people a sense of empowerment, as it recommends that they have access to surprise understanding that others do not. It can likewise offer a basic description for complicated events, decreasing cognitive harshness and uncertainty.
Conspiracy theories frequently tap into ingrained worries and anxieties. They offer a method to understand occasions that may be tough to understand or accept. The belief that the moon landing was fabricated may stem from a worry of technological advancement or a suspect of federal government.
Lastly, the internet and social media have actually played a substantial function in the spread and determination of conspiracy theories. These platforms supply a space for similar people to connect and enhance each other's beliefs. The echo chamber impact can result in the amplification and normalization of conspiracy theories, making them appear more reliable than they actually are.
The Moon Landing Scam: Exposing Claims of a Fabricated Apollo Mission
Among the most popular conspiracy theories is the belief that the moon landing was faked. According to this theory, the United States federal government staged the Apollo missions in order to win the Space Race versus the Soviet Union. However, there is overwhelming evidence supporting the truth that the moon landing did certainly take place.
There is physical evidence from the moon itself. Moon rocks revived by the Apollo objectives have been extensively studied and examined by researchers from all over the world. These rocks consist of unique characteristics that can just be discovered on the moon, such as the existence of helium-3, which is not discovered on Earth.
There is photographic evidence of the moon landing. The Apollo missions recorded countless photos and videos, a number of which have actually been examined and confirmed by professionals. These images reveal astronauts walking on the lunar surface area, planting the American flag, and conducting experiments. The shadows and lighting in these images follow the conditions on the moon.
In spite of this evidence, conspiracy theorists have put forth numerous claims to support their belief in a fabricated moon landing. One typical claim is that the American flag seems waving in the wind, recommending that there is an environment on the moon. This can be quickly described by the reality that the flag was made of a lightweight material and was simply moved by the astronauts as they planted it.
Another claim is that there are no stars visible in the pictures handled the moon. However, this can be credited to the limitations of photography in area. The cameras utilized during the Apollo missions were set to capture images of bright things, such as the lunar surface and astronauts, which caused the stars to be too faint to be captured.
The 9/11 Fact Motion: Taking A Look At the Evidence Behind Regulated Demolition Theories
Another well-known conspiracy theory is the belief that the 9/11 attacks were an inside task managed by the United States federal government. According to this theory, controlled demolitions were used to lower the World Trade Center buildings, rather than being triggered by hijacked aircrafts. Nevertheless, there is significant proof supporting the main story of the 9/11 attacks.
First of all, there is comprehensive documentation and eyewitness statement that supports the truth that pirated airplanes crashed into the World Trade Center buildings. The 9/11 Commission Report, which was the result of a comprehensive investigation, supplies an in-depth account of the occasions leading up to and during the attacks. Additionally, there are numerous eyewitnesses who saw the airplanes hit the structures and heard the explosions.

The Illuminati: Separating Truth from Fiction About the Secret Society
The Illuminati is a secret society that has been at the center of various conspiracy theories for centuries. According to these theories, the Illuminati is an effective group that manages world events and controls federal governments and economies for their own gain. Nevertheless, there is no reliable evidence to support these claims.
The origins of the Illuminati can be traced back to 1776 when Adam Weishaupt, a professor at the University of Ingolstadt in Bavaria, founded a secret society called the Order of Illuminati. The group aimed to promote Enlightenment perfects and oppose religious and political injustice. The Order of Illuminati was temporary and was disbanded by the Bavarian government in 1785.
In spite of its quick existence, the Illuminati has actually become the subject of various conspiracy theories. These theories often claim that the Illuminati is a shadowy company that manages world events and controls federal governments and economies. There is no trustworthy proof to support these claims.
Much of the claims made about the Illuminati are based upon misconceptions of historic events or imaginary works. Some conspiracy theorists declare that the Illuminati was responsible for the French Revolution, pointing out the usage of the expression "Liberty, Equality, Fraternity" as evidence. This phrase was not utilized by the Illuminati and was actually popularized throughout the French Revolution.
Another typical claim is that numerous celebs and public figures are members of the Illuminati. This claim is frequently based on symbolism or gestures made by these people, such as hand signs or clothing options. These claims are purely speculative and lack any trustworthy evidence.
Chemtrails: Comprehending the Science Behind Contrails and Aircraft Exhaust
The belief in chemtrails is a fairly current conspiracy theory that suggests that airplanes are spraying harmful chemicals into the environment for dubious purposes. According to this theory, these chemicals are being used to manage weather condition patterns, manipulate human habits, and even toxin the population. There is no scientific proof to support these claims.
Contrails, brief for condensation tracks, are formed when hot aircraft exhaust enters contact with cold air at high elevations. This triggers water vapor to condense into ice crystals, forming visible trails behind the aircraft. Contrails can continue for differing lengths of time depending on climatic conditions.
The determination of contrails can result in the formation of cirrus clouds, which can often appear comparable to natural cloud developments. However, there is no proof to recommend that these contrails contain harmful chemicals or belong to an intentional effort to manipulate the atmosphere.
The belief in chemtrails is frequently fueled by misunderstandings of atmospheric science and an absence of knowledge about air travel. Conspiracy theorists frequently indicate the appearance of relentless contrails as evidence of chemtrails. Nevertheless, the persistence of contrails is affected by a range of aspects, consisting of temperature, humidity, and wind patterns.
Debunking common claims made by chemtrail believers is reasonably uncomplicated. One common claim is that chemtrails are accountable for numerous health issues, such as breathing issues or neurological disorders. There is no clinical proof to support these claims. The substances discovered in contrails are mostly made up of water vapor and do not present any significant health dangers.
Another claim is that chemtrails are used to manage weather patterns or manipulate human habits. There is no scientific proof to support these claims either. Weather patterns are influenced by a complex set of elements, including temperature, humidity, and atmospheric pressure. Human behavior is affected by a large range of social, psychological, and environmental aspects.

The JFK Assassination: Analyzing the Proof and Disproving Conspiracy Theories
The assassination of President John F. Kennedy in 1963 has been the subject of many conspiracy theories. According to these theories, there was a larger conspiracy involving numerous individuals or companies behind the assassination. Nevertheless, the overwhelming proof supports the main story that Lee Harvey Oswald acted alone.
The official examination into the JFK assassination, known as the Warren Commission, concluded that Lee Harvey Oswald fired 3 shots from the Texas School Book Depository structure, eliminating President Kennedy and wounding Texas Guv John Connally. This conclusion was based upon comprehensive forensic analysis, eyewitness testimony, and other proof.
One of the most typical conspiracy theories surrounding the JFK assassination is the belief that there was a 2nd shooter on the grassy knoll in Dealey Plaza. However, comprehensive forensic analysis has actually shown that the trajectory of the bullets and the injuries sustained by President Kennedy and Governor Connally are consistent with Oswald's position in the Texas School Book Depository.
Another claim made by conspiracy theorists is that there was a cover-up by the federal government or other effective entities to hide the real nature of the assassination. Nevertheless, numerous examinations, consisting of your home Select Committee on Assassinations in the 1970s, have found no proof to support these claims.

Flat Earth Theory: Checking Out the Origins and Defects of This Pseudoscientific Belief
The belief in a flat earth is among the oldest conspiracy theories in human history. According to this theory, the earth is a flat disc instead of a spherical planet. There is frustrating scientific proof that supports the fact that the earth is round.
The belief in a flat earth can be traced back to ancient civilizations, such as ancient Mesopotamia and ancient Greece. These civilizations had actually limited understanding and technology to properly measure and comprehend the shape of the earth. As clinical knowledge and innovation advanced, it ended up being clear that the earth is round.
The proof supporting a round earth is comprehensive and diverse. For example, photos of the earth drawn from space plainly show its round shape. Furthermore, satellite images, GPS innovation, and international communication networks all rely on the understanding that the earth is round.
In spite of this evidence, flat earth followers have put forth numerous claims to support their belief. One typical claim is that there is no curvature visible when watching out at a large body of water. However, this claim can be quickly debunked by observing ships vanishing over the horizon or by flying in an aircraft and observing the curvature of the earth.
Another claim is that gravity does not exist which items are just pushed down by a force called "density." This claim ignores the substantial scientific research study and evidence supporting the existence of gravity. Gravity is a fundamental force of nature that can be observed and determined in numerous methods.
